Output 70e90ae8416a5ac1acf18e1976f6cae09bc7bcd79c418c4e58ccd7040d018e63:1

value
12117623
script pubkey
OP_HASH160 OP_PUSHBYTES_20 49687306d8c956fefd95de5a9fbee78ee522ea84 OP_EQUAL
address
MEbJghZ6vWSv9qLvd76dnh7aMpESUvTTVY
transaction
70e90ae8416a5ac1acf18e1976f6cae09bc7bcd79c418c4e58ccd7040d018e63
spent
true